Purification, structure and anti-oxidation of polysaccharides from the fruit of Nitraria tangutorum Bobr.

Abstract

In this paper, polysaccharides were extracted from the fruits of Nitraria tangutorum Bobr. (NTWP) using a hot water extraction method and extraction conditions were optimized by RSM. The optimal conditions were determined as follows: extraction time 7 h, extraction temperature 60 °C, ratio of water to raw material 15 : 1, and with these conditions, the yield was 14.01 ± 0.11%. After purification using DEAE-cellulose column and Sephadex G-200 column, NTWP-II was successfully obtained. The results of GC-MS and SEC-LLS analysis suggested that monosaccharide composition of NTWP-II was composed of Rha, Ara, Man, Glc and Gal with the molar ratio of 1.14 : 2.5 : 3.00 : 2.69 : 5.28 and Mw, Mw/Mn and Rz 2.29 × 105, 1.32, 15.22. The detailed structure of NTWP-II was characterized by FT-IR, NMR. Based on these analyses, the structure of the repeating unit of NTWP-II was established.
